What they do
A Nurse Manager manages nurses working in a clinical unit at a hospital or health care facility. Provides clinical experience as a registered nurse and supervises nurses that provide direct patient care. Creates and manages staff schedules and ensures that hospital policies and procedures are followed. Manages budget and recordkeeping for the unit.
$93,118 / year median in Massachusetts
+9% projected growth

How you'll contribute As the Nurse Manager , you will oversee the daily operations of your assigned department and ensure alignment with departmental and organizational objectives. You will provide clinical leadership and direction while fostering a culture of safety, accountability, collaboration, and professional growth.
A successful Nurse Manager will:
Assist in developing departmental goals, standards, and objectives that support the organization's strategic plan and vision Provide leadership and direction for patient care within the assigned department Assess the quality of patient care and coordinate services with patients, staff, physicians, and other departments Lead staff relations activities, including performance management, employee engagement, staff satisfaction, and conflict resolution Oversee department scheduling, staff development, recruitment, payroll, and student engagement activities Create and foster an environment that promotes professional growth, teamwork, and employee development Monitor departmental budgets, regulatory compliance, contracts, and vendor relationships Identify and justify department needs for equipment, supplies, and other resources Monitor supply usage and ensure equipment and systems are maintained in proper working order Integrate evidence-based practices into department operations and clinical protocols Promote compliance with hospital policies, regulatory requirements, and patient safety standards Collaborate with physicians and interdisciplinary teams to promote positive patient outcomes Provide direct patient care when necessary to support department operations Demonstrate decisive judgment and critical thinking when responding to clinical and operational challenges Support continuous quality improvement initiatives and promote a culture of clinical excellence What we're looking for Applicants should have a strong clinical background and demonstrated leadership experience in medical/surgical nursing.Education:
Bachelor's degree in Nursing (BSN) required, or current enrollment in a bachelor's degree nursing programLicenses:
Current Registered Nurse (RN) licenseCertifications:
Current American Heart Association Basic Life Support (BLS) certificationExperience:
Minimum of 3 years of experience in medical/surgical nursing Minimum of 2 years of supervisory or leadership experience Additional qualifications include: Strong clinical assessment and critical-thinking skills Decisive judgment and the ability to work independently Excellent verbal and written communication skills Ability to effectively manage competing priorities in a fast-paced environment Demonstrated ability to lead, coach, and develop nursing staff Strong interpersonal and conflict-resolution skills Commitment to patient safety, quality care, and regulatory compliance Ability to work effectively with patients, families, physicians, staff, and interdisciplinary teamsSchedule Job Type:
